> Oops.. I forgot to upload the images. I made a test at full power.
> The system works reasonably well, producing corona at the antenna
> and arcs to grounded objects. It's less powerful than the directly
> coupled version, but the reasons for this are clear. The energy
> transfer takes twice more time and cycles, and much more energy is
> lost in the way.

> The schematic is:
>
>                        (=====) Terminal
>                           |
>                           L2
>                           |
>    o------+--C1--+----(=) | (=)
>           o      |        |
>   PSU    gap     L1       |
>           o      |        |
>    o------+------+--------+-o Ground
>
> PSU: 5000 V, 30 mA, NST
> C1: 1 nF MMC (10 x 10 nF, 1000 V, with 2 x 10 MOhms in // with each)
> L1: 314 uH (95 turns of insulated #18 wire in a 10 cm PVC tube)
> L2: 28.2 mH (1152 turns of #32 magnet wire on a 8.8 cm PVC tube)
>
> A CTTC - Capacitive Transformer Tesla Coil. Is this something new?
